Original old pub and hotel with popular restaurant Regency59 offering both Welsh dishes and Nepalese food. Our room was accessible through the pub and up a flight of stairs which can be a challenge with heavy luggage as there is no lift. Our bags were taken up for us and we managed to drag them down. I am sure if we had asked we would have received help. The staff were all friendly and went out of their way to make the start to our holiday special. They went above and beyond when I dropped my credit card wallet in the taxi they had organised to take us to the station for the next phase of our trip. Unable to contact us by phone they sent a message through booking.com alerting us and we were able to get back to Abergavenny and the driver from Terry’s Taxis met us at the station three hours later and kindly returned the wallet all safe and sound. The hotel is so handy to all the places of interest in Abergavenny, next door to the the old markets which operate four days a week and lots of coffee shops and restaurants to meet all needs. Loved exploring the winding streets and capturing wonderful streetscapes. Don’t miss St Mary’s Priory Church and the Tithe Barn next door with it’s wonderful tapestry made by the local community depicting a 1000years of Abergavenny history.
No lift for this elderly traveller but it would ruin the charm of hotel - so just be aware.

location was good but be warned you cannot get into the street outside the hotel with your car between the hours of 10am - 4pm as it is closed to traffic. you can drive out between those times if you are inside the closed off street but not back in until 4pm. I am disabled and had no warning of this so had to hang around waiting until 4pm until my wife could bring our stuff in with the help of the staff. it worked out ok in the end because there is a disabled bay immediately opposite the hotel so I was able to park without restrictions as long as I liked with a blue badge.
